Types of Suzuki Keys

Comprehending the different kinds of keys for your Suzuki model can be advantageous in the replacement procedure. Here are the main types:

Key TypeDescription
Conventional KeyStandard metal key utilized for older Suzuki models.
Transponder KeyIncludes a chip that interacts with the lorry's ignition system.
Key FobA remote control that runs keyless entry and other functions.
Smart KeyAdvanced innovation that enables keyless entry and start by distance.

Cost Analysis

The cost of changing a Suzuki key can vary considerably based on the approach chosen and the type of key. Below is a comparison of estimated expenses:

Replacement MethodEstimated Cost
Official Suzuki Dealership₤ 200 - ₤ 600
Regional Locksmith₤ 100 - ₤ 250
Online Key Replacement Services₤ 30 - ₤ 150
Do It Yourself Key Programming₤ 10 - ₤ 50 (plus tools if required)

2. Can I use a routine key to begin my Suzuki if I lost my transponder key?

No, if your Suzuki needs a transponder key, a regular key will not start the car since of the security system.

3. What documents do I require to bring for a replacement?

You will require proof of ownership, such as the car title, registration, and possibly your motorist's license.
